Irish Soda Bread
- 1 cup low-fat soymilk
- 1 tablespoon white vinegar
- 3/4 cup plus 1 teaspoon whole wheat flour
- 3/4 cup plus 2 tablespoons white flour
- 1/2 teaspoon baking powder
- 1 tablespoon baking soda
- 1-1/2 teaspoon Ener-G® egg replacer
- 2 tablespoons water
- 1-1/2 tablespoons soy margarine
- 1 tablespoon caraway seeds
- 1/2 cup raisins
|
Preheat oven to 375ºF. Combine soymilk and vinegar, set aside. Combine Ener-G® egg replacer with water and mix until frothy, set aside. Combine whole wheat flour, minus 1 teaspoon, white flour, baking powder, and baking soda in a large mixing bowl. Cut in soy margarine. Add egg replacer mixture and then slowly mix in soymilk mixture. Coat raisins with remaining 1 teaspoon of whole wheat flour. Add raisins and caraway seeds to mixture. Pour into a nonstick 9” x 5” x 3” loaf pan. Bake for 45 minutes. Tastes delicious served warm! |
